在其它两篇文章中,已经解决的自定义枚举在MyBatis以及Rest接口的转换,但是在Springfox中还存在问题,不能使用code来作为api。本文通过扩展Springfox,实现了对自定义枚举的良好支持。 ps: 枚举的定义参见 自定义枚举 ...
定义 Swagger 配置类,自定义 API 文档信息 Swagger是一个规范和完整的框架,用于生成 描述 调用和可视化 RESTful 风格 的 Web 服务,在实际开发中,常用Swagger API接口文档自动生成工具,帮助项目自动生 成和维护接口文档。 它具有以下特点: 及时性:接口变更后,Api文档同步自动更新 规范性:遵守RESTful风格,保证接口的规范性,如接口的地址,请求方式,参 ...
2021-12-01 12:56 0 945 推荐指数:
在其它两篇文章中,已经解决的自定义枚举在MyBatis以及Rest接口的转换,但是在Springfox中还存在问题,不能使用code来作为api。本文通过扩展Springfox,实现了对自定义枚举的良好支持。 ps: 枚举的定义参见 自定义枚举 ...
@ApiOperation不是spring自带的注解是swagger里的 com.wordnik.swagger.annotations.ApiOperation; @ApiOperation和@ApiParam为添加的API相关注解,个参数说明如下: @ApiOperation(value ...
从此接口文档成为一笑而过,从此服务端不再被客户端追债似得要接口文档 主要内容: 1、项目背景 2、Swagger应用 3、总结 项目背景 作为一个服务端开发人员,我相信大多数的同学都会和客户端开发同学沟通接口问题。 但是啊,但是,每当我 ...
默认访问Web API时,是无需指定method名。它会按照默认的路由来访问。如果你的Web API中出现有方法重载时,也许得配置自定义路由: 标记1为自定义路由,标记2为默认路由,需要把自定义路由排在前面。系统会先从自定义路由去匹配。 ...
springboot自定义自配置类 需求:当某个类存在的时候,自动配置这个类的bean,并可将bean的属性在application.properties中配置 1、导包 2、自定义start的配置文件(仿照HttpProperties) 3、配置文件注入属性值 4、判断依据 ...
1.添加maven依赖 2.添加swagger2配置文件 3.对接口增加描述 更多使用看最后资料 4.开启Swagger2注解 5.登录 http://localhost:8080/doc.html 来查看 ...
WebApi写好之后,在线帮助文档以及能够在线调试的工具是专业化的表现,而Swagger毫无疑问是做Docs的最佳工具,自动生成每个Controller的接口说明,自动将参数解析成json,并且能够在线调试。 那么要讲Swagger应用到Asp.net Core中需要哪些步骤,填多少坑 ...
Swagger大家都不陌生,Swagger (OpenAPI) 是一个与编程语言无关的接口规范,用于描述项目中的 REST API。它的出现主要是节约了开发人员编写接口文档的时间,可以根据项目中的注释生成对应的可视化接口文档。 OpenAPI 规范 (openapi.json) OpenAPI ...